A member asked:
Made a mistake taking 27 units of humalog instead of 5. lantus (insulin glargine) dose is 27. drank a 25gm carb coke and two dex4 fast acting glucose tabs, 4gmcarb ea?

Humalog (insulin lispro) lasts ~4 hrs: Lantus (insulin glargine) is basal Insulin that works slowly over ~24 hrs to control fasting (non-meal) glucose. Humalog is fast-acting mealtime Insulin that works most action 1-2 hrs after dosing, to control after-meal glucose. If someone injects more Humalog than desired, they should check glucoses every ~30 min until humalog's action is over in ~4-5 hrs. How many carbs needs to be taken varies by each person.
